After much speculation, Madison Rayne has made it official and retired from the world of professional wrestling, tonight she announced before Impact Wrestling’s live pay-for-view broadcast of Hard to Kill.
Rayne, real name Ashley Nichole Lomberger, spent 12 amazing years at Impact Wrestling, becoming a five-time Knockouts Champion, two-time Knockouts Tag Team Champion as part of the Beautiful People stable, and color commentator along side her real-life husband, Josh Mathews.
Rayne began her pro wrestling career in the early 2000s with stops with Impact/TNA, SHIMMER, and ROH. She even wrestled one match with WWE in the 2018 Mae Young Classic, losing to Mercedes Martinez.
It has been reported that Rayne will take a full position outside the pro wrestling industry, and she said that she will concentrate on being a mom and wife.
